Gained recognition as a competitive swimmer, specializing in distance freestyle and open water events. Won the gold medal in the 10 km marathon swim at the 2016 Rio de Janeiro Olympics. Achieved success in multiple international competitions, showcasing strong performances in various world championships. Also earned several European Championship titles in both pool and open water disciplines.

Éric Serra

Composer for 'The Fifth Element'
Born
September 9th, 1959 65 years ago

A French composer and music producer, recognized for contributions to film music. Collaborated extensively with director Luc Besson, composing scores for several films. Gained prominence with the soundtrack of 'The Fifth Element,' which became a cult favorite. Worked on other notable projects such as 'Nikita' and 'Léon: The Professional.' His style combines electronic elements with orchestral music, influencing the sound of contemporary film scores.
